1. Why This Topic Matters

New Zealand's interest rate environment significantly impacts the nation's economy. Fluctuations in the NZD interest rate directly affect borrowing costs for businesses and consumers, influencing investment decisions, inflation, and overall economic growth. Understanding recent indices rebounds and the potential implications is crucial for anyone involved in the New Zealand economy or holding NZD-denominated assets. Subheading 1: NZD Interest Rates – A Recent Rebound

Introduction: The recent rebound in NZD interest rate indices follows a period of relative uncertainty. This shift signals a potential change in market sentiment, but a deeper analysis is needed to understand its sustainability.

Key Aspects: Several factors have contributed to this rebound, including signs of easing inflationary pressure (although still above the RBNZ target), stronger-than-expected economic data, and a more optimistic global economic outlook (relative to previous forecasts).

Detailed Analysis: While the rebound is encouraging, the RBNZ's commitment to controlling inflation remains paramount. Any further rate hikes will depend on upcoming economic data releases and the ongoing assessment of inflation trends. Global factors, particularly developments in major economies like the US and China, will also influence the NZD interest rate trajectory. A cautious approach is warranted, as unforeseen circumstances could quickly reverse the current trend.

Subheading 3: Advanced Insights on NZD Interest Rates

Introduction: A deeper dive into the influencing factors reveals a nuanced picture that extends beyond headline economic indicators.

Further Analysis: Experts are divided on the sustainability of the current rebound. Some believe the easing inflationary pressures and strengthening economy justify a more optimistic outlook, while others remain cautious, citing lingering global uncertainties and the potential for unforeseen economic shocks. The influence of global capital flows, particularly from major trading partners, cannot be overlooked. Changes in these flows can significantly impact the NZD exchange rate and subsequently influence interest rates.

Closing: The advanced insights suggest a cautious optimism is warranted. While the recent rebound is positive, maintaining a vigilant eye on key economic indicators and global events is crucial for informed decision-making.
